One of our favorite spring rituals is to buy packs of white goose feathers at a craft store, climb our birdwatching tower, and stand, feathers in our outstretched fingers, until tree swallows gather the courage to hover close, snatch them, and bear them off to their nest. Life sized baby birds wriggle, crawl and flutter off the pages of this big, beautiful book, the product of years deep involvement and close observation of nestling birds.

But what makes the bluebird effect such a rare and important book is how julie provides plenty of examples from her own unusual life of times when birds do reciprocatethe uncommon bonds of its title, when birds appeared to repay her passion and concern with, if not love, then with trust and what may even be gratitude.
